Our Meet the Editors series, comprising informal drop-ins, Q&As and bookable sessions, offers the chance to speak to an editor of one of our dynamic slate of publications. Ideal if you're an early career researcher, looking to boost your confidence in the publication process, or simply want to talk through specific proposals or ideas. Editors from the following publications will be available at our Virtual General Conference to discuss your book proposals, ideas for journal articles, or anything else about the publication process. Comparative Politics Series, Oxford University Press European Political Science (EPS), Palgrave Macmillan (Springer) European Political Science Review (EPSR), Cambridge University Press Political Research Exchange (PRX), Taylor and Francis ECPR Press, Rowman & Littlefield International The Loop, ECPR Blog Some editors are available for drop-in sessions, others ask that you book in advance. To book a slot, please email the Publishing and Communications Coordinator at publications@ecpr.eu giving your name and details of the editor you would like to meet. For drop-ins, simply add to your itinerary.
